Samuel Johnson's Dictionary

  1. Distentnoun

    The space through which any thing is spread; breadth.

    Etymology: from distend.

    Those arches are the gracefullest, which, keeping precisely the same height, shall yet be distended one fourteenth part longer; which addition of distent will confer much to their beauty, and detract but little from their strength. Henry Wotton.

Webster Dictionary

  1. Distentadjective

    distended

  2. Distentnoun

    breadth

  3. Etymology: [L. distentus, p. p. See Distend.]
